Baked Bacon and Cheese Egg Cups

Baked Bacon and Cheese Egg Cups

"A delightful and easy breakfast or brunch option, these individual egg cups are loaded with crispy bacon and melted cheese, perfect for a quick and satisfying meal."

Ingredients

  • Bacon
    4 strips
  • Large Eggs
    4 count
  • Shredded Cheddar Cheese
    0.5 cup
  • Milk
    2 tablespoons
  • Salt
    0.3 teaspoon
  • Black Pepper
    0.1 teaspoon

  1. 1

    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Lightly grease a 4-cup muffin tin.

  2. 2

    Cook the bacon strips in a skillet over medium heat until crispy. Drain on paper towels, then crumble once cooled.

  3. 3

    In a medium b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, and black pepper until well combined.

  4. 4

    Divide the crumbled bacon and shredded cheddar cheese evenly among the four prepared muffin cups.

  5. 5

    Carefully pour the egg mixture over the bacon and cheese in each cup.

  6. 6

    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the eggs are set and the edges are lightly golden. An inserted toothpick should come out clean.

  7. 7

    Let the egg cups cool in the muffin tin for a few minutes before removing and serving warm.
